Index: third_party/WebKit/LayoutTests/http/tests/serviceworker/chromium/resources/sandboxed-iframe-fetch-event-worker.js |
diff --git a/third_party/WebKit/LayoutTests/http/tests/serviceworker/chromium/resources/sandboxed-iframe-fetch-event-worker.js b/third_party/WebKit/LayoutTests/http/tests/serviceworker/chromium/resources/sandboxed-iframe-fetch-event-worker.js |
index ad10a66a033058798589e8996459f380a1196713..ffa0abac34f251d89577d1a462e5b29e4d60d6a4 100644 |
--- a/third_party/WebKit/LayoutTests/http/tests/serviceworker/chromium/resources/sandboxed-iframe-fetch-event-worker.js |
+++ b/third_party/WebKit/LayoutTests/http/tests/serviceworker/chromium/resources/sandboxed-iframe-fetch-event-worker.js |
@@ -1,7 +1,7 @@ |
var requests = []; |
self.addEventListener('message', function(event) { |
- self.clients.matchAll() |
+ event.waitUntil(self.clients.matchAll() |
.then(function(clients) { |
var client_urls = []; |
for(var client of clients){ |
@@ -10,7 +10,7 @@ self.addEventListener('message', function(event) { |
client_urls = client_urls.sort(); |
event.data.port.postMessage( |
{clients: client_urls, requests: requests}); |
- }); |
+ })); |
}); |
self.addEventListener('fetch', function(event) { |